A Brief History of Fashion E-Commerce
The journey of fashion e-commerce began in the 1990s with the advent of the internet itself. Early websites primarily served as online catalogs with limited interactive capabilities and basic user interfaces. As technology advanced, so did the expectations and demands of consumers. The early 2000s saw the rise of specialized e-commerce sites, such as eBay and Amazon, which began to introduce customer reviews and more sophisticated search capabilities.
The last decade, however, marked a pivotal shift with the integration of social media. Platforms like Instagram and Pinterest became powerful tools for brand storytelling and consumer interaction. Fashion retailers began capitalizing on the visual and social aspects of these networks, heralding a new era of social commerce that blurred the lines between shopping and social interaction.
